高效数据库备份推荐策略解析
数据库备份推荐方式

首页 2025-04-05 11:24:47



数据库备份推荐方式:构建数据安全的铜墙铁壁 在当今数字化时代,数据库作为信息系统的核心,承载着企业运营与决策的关键数据

    无论是金融、电信、医疗还是电子商务,数据库的安全性与可靠性都是企业持续运营和市场竞争力的基石

    因此,制定合理的数据库备份策略,选择高效的备份方式,对于确保数据安全、防范潜在风险至关重要

    本文将深入探讨几种推荐的数据库备份方式,旨在为企业构建一个坚不可摧的数据保护体系

     一、完全备份:数据安全的基石 完全备份,顾名思义,是对整个数据库的所有数据进行完整复制的过程

    这种备份方式能够确保数据的全面性和完整性,为数据恢复提供最为可靠的保障

    在遭遇严重数据丢失或系统崩溃时,完全备份能够迅速恢复整个数据库环境,将损失降至最低

     然而,完全备份也存在明显的局限性

    一方面,它占用较大的存储空间,对于海量数据而言,存储成本成为一大挑战

    另一方面,完全备份的耗时较长,特别是在大型数据库中,备份过程可能严重影响系统的正常运行

    因此,完全备份通常被用作定期的基础备份,如每周或每月一次,以平衡数据安全与系统性能之间的关系

     二、事务日志备份:数据一致性的守护者 事务日志备份是一种针对数据库事务日志的备份方式

    事务日志详细记录了自上次备份以来对数据库所做的所有更改,包括插入、更新、删除等操作

    通过备份事务日志,可以在不完全备份整个数据库的情况下,恢复自上次备份以来的所有更改,从而确保数据的一致性

     事务日志备份特别适用于需要频繁更新且对数据一致性要求较高的数据库,如在线交易系统

    在这些系统中,数据的实时性和准确性至关重要,任何数据丢失或不一致都可能引发严重的业务后果

    通过定期备份事务日志,企业能够在遭遇数据损坏或丢失时,迅速恢复到最近的状态,保障业务的连续性和稳定性

     三、差异备份与增量备份:高效存储与快速恢复的双刃剑 差异备份和增量备份是两种针对数据库部分数据的备份方式,它们通过减少备份量来提高备份效率,同时保持数据恢复的可行性

     差异备份自上次完全备份以来所做的所有更改进行备份

    与完全备份相比,差异备份的备份量较小,因为它只包含自上次完全备份以来所改变的数据库部分

    在恢复时,企业只需先恢复一次完全备份,再应用最新的差异备份即可

    这种方式既节省了存储空间,又缩短了恢复时间

     增量备份则更进一步,它只备份自上次备份(无论是完全备份、差异备份还是增量备份)以来所做的所有更改

    增量备份的备份量最小,占用存储空间最少,但恢复过程相对复杂

    因为需要依次应用所有增量备份才能恢复到最新状态,所以增量备份在恢复速度上可能不如差异备份

    然而,在数据更新频繁且存储空间有限的情况下,增量备份仍不失为一种有效的备份策略

     为了平衡备份速度、存储空间和数据恢复时间之间的关系,许多企业会采用混合备份策略

    这种策略结合了完全备份、差异备份和增量备份的优点,根据数据的重要性和变化频率制定合理的备份计划

    例如,可以每周进行一次完全备份,每天进行一次差异备份或增量备份

    这样既能确保数据的安全性和完整性,又能提高备份效率和恢复速度

     四、文件备份:大型数据库的灵活选择 对于非常大的数据库,如果无法在短时间内完成整个数据库的备份,可以考虑使用文件备份方式

    数据库通常由硬盘上的多个文件构成,文件备份允许企业每晚备份数据库的一部分文件,直到所有文件都被备份完为止

    这种方式虽然不常用,但在特定情况下具有灵活性和实用性

     然而,文件备份也存在一定的风险

    由于备份过程是分阶段进行的,如果某个阶段的数据文件发生损坏或丢失,将可能导致数据恢复不完整

    因此,在选择文件备份方式时,企业需要谨慎评估数据风险和系统性能需求

     五、云备份与混合备份:新时代的备份趋势 随着云计算技术的发展,云备份已经成为许多企业的新宠

    云备份将数据存储在云端服务器上,实现了数据的异地备份和冗余备份

    通过云备份,企业可以跨越地域限制,实现数据的实时异地备份和快速恢复

    同时,云存储具有弹性扩展的特点,可以根据数据量随时扩展存储空间,解决了本地存储不足的问题

     在云备份的基础上,越来越多的企业选择混合备份策略

    混合备份结合了云端备份和本地备份的优点,既保留了本地备份的快速恢复能力,又利用了云备份的异地灾难恢复能力

    这种策略为企业提供了更为全面和可靠的数据保护方案

     六、备份策略的制定与实施 在制定数据库备份策略时,企业需要综合考虑数据价值、系统重要性、恢复速度要求以及预算等因素

    对于普通业务数据,全量备份结合增量备份的方式已经足够;对于高度敏感数据,混合备份结合日志备份能够提供更高级别的安全保障;对于核心业务数据,则需要考虑灾难恢复备份和智能备份策略,确保在短时间内恢复业务运行

     此外,企业还需要定期验证备份文件的完整性,确保在需要恢复数据时备份文件是可用的

    这包括定期对备份文件进行恢复测试、检查备份数据的完整性和一致性以及更新备份策略以应对新的数据增长和安全威胁

     结语 数据库备份是确保数据安全的重要手段,选择合理的备份方式对于构建稳健的数据库系统至关重要

    完全备份、事务日志备份、差异备份、增量备份以及文件备份等方式各有优劣,企业应根据自身需求和环境选择合适的备份策略

    同时,随着云计算技术的发展,云备份和混合备份将成为新时代的备份趋势,为企业提供更为全面和可靠的数据保护方案

    在未来的数字化时代中,构建一个坚不可摧的数据保护体系将是企业持续运营和市场竞争力的关键所在

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道